The cheapest way to get from Scotland to Arnhem is to fly and bus which costs €55 - €230 and takes 5h 57m.
The fastest way to get from Scotland to Arnhem is to fly and train which takes 5h 12m and costs €80 - €270.
No, there is no direct train from Scotland to Arnhem. However, there are services departing from Glasgow Central and arriving at Arnhem Centraal via London St Pancras Intl,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i and Schiphol Airport Train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 11h 11m.
The distance between Scotland and Arnhem is 816 km.
The best way to get from Scotland to Arnhem without a car is to train via Brussels which takes 11h 11m and costs €310 - €600.
It takes approximately 5h 14m to get from Scotland to Arnhem, including transfers.
